Species Name

Tetradesmus dimorphus (Turpin) M.J.Wynne

Species Citation

Tetradesmus dimorphus (Turpin) M.J.Wynne, Feddes Repertorium 126: 84, 2016 

Achnanthes dimorpha Turpin, Mémoires du Musée d'Histoire Naturelle 16: 313, pl. 13: fig. 12, 1828 

Acutodesmusdimorphus (Turpin) P.M.Tsarenko, Algologia Supplement (Unnumbered): 10, 2001

Plant Attributes

Description

Thallus green, single celled or colonial, forming 2- to 32-celled, usually 4- or 8-celled coenobia; cells with linear to strongly alternating cells, cells fusiform, gradually tapering at the ends to a blunt to rounded tip. Inner cells straight outer cells distinctly curved. Cells 10-20 µm long, 2-5 µm in diameter.
